Vibe coding: la nueva forma de programar con IA que divide a la industria tecnológica
El vibe coding propone dejar de escribir código manual para guiar a la IA. Descubrí cómo este método transforma el futuro de la programación.
El vibe coding utiliza la IA para acelerar el desarrollo de software mediante lenguaje natural.
shutterstockUna nueva filosofía está sacudiendo los cimientos del desarrollo de software. Se trata del vibe coding, una práctica que redefine la programación tradicional al integrar herramientas de inteligencia artificial generativa. Este enfoque prioriza la intención humana sobre la escritura técnica manual, marcando un antes y un después en la industria tecnológica.
Durante décadas, programar fue sinónimo de dominar lenguajes, memorizar estructuras y escribir líneas de código con precisión quirúrgica. Hoy, el escenario es distinto. La IA permite que los creadores se centren en el objetivo final, dejando la traducción técnica a los algoritmos. Lejos de ser una simple moda, el vibe coding se presenta como un síntoma de un cambio más profundo en la manera en que interactuamos con las máquinas.
¿Qué es el vibe coding y por qué revoluciona la programación?
Este fenómeno no es solo una herramienta, sino un cambio de metodología. El concepto de vibe coding describe una forma de desarrollo en la que el programador: explica en lenguaje natural qué quiere construir; itera sobre los resultados generados por la IA; ajusta y valida el código sin escribirlo necesariamente desde cero.
Su crecimiento es exponencial porque aparece en un contexto donde la velocidad de desarrollo es crítica, el prototipado rápido es clave para las startups. Al utilizar asistentes de IA, se reduce la barrera de entrada, permitiendo que la creatividad fluya sin los obstáculos técnicos habituales.
-
Te puede interesar
ChatGPT vs. Gemini: ¿quién manda en la inteligencia artificial este 2026?
Los gigantes de la industria respaldan el cambio
Grandes referentes de la programación ven con buenos ojos esta evolución. Andrej Karpathy, ex director de IA en Tesla, sostiene que este enfoque es especialmente útil en etapas exploratorias, cuando lo importante no es la perfección técnica, sino la velocidad. Para él, el desarrollador pasa a ser un director creativo.
Por su parte, Sam Altman (OpenAI) y Jensen Huang (NVIDIA) coinciden en un futuro descriptivo. Sam Altman, CEO de OpenAI, señaló en distintas oportunidades que el futuro del desarrollo estará cada vez más ligado a la capacidad de formular buenas instrucciones. Huang va más allá: según su visión, el lenguaje humano será la nueva interfaz dominante para interactuar con las computadoras.
Las críticas: ¿un riesgo oculto para el software?
Sin embargo, no todo es optimismo. ¿Estamos sacrificando calidad por velocidad? David Heinemeier Hansson (DHH), creador de Ruby on Rails, advierte que el vibe coding puede generar los siguientes problemas: código que nadie entiende del todo; problemas de mantenimiento a largo plazo; riesgos de seguridad difíciles de detectar.
El debate no es menor: ¿se está democratizando el desarrollo o debilitando sus fundamentos?. Más allá de la discusión técnica, el vibe coding plantea una transformación cultural en la industria del software. El rol del humano se desplaza hacia "la toma de decisiones" y la responsabilidad final sobre el producto, dejando claro que, aunque la herramienta cambie, el criterio humano sigue siendo irremplazable.